Our issue is we have an online application with personally identifiable data. We have sold this application to multiple customers and the law in their States says that the data MUST be physically in their State. So this is why we have the identical database (not identical data) in different locations.
Right now we use RedGate SQL Compare, but as we continue to grow, doing this eight, nine, ten times for every update (be it a small stored procedure bug fix or a larger change creating a new table) is becoming more and more inefficient. Marketing is telling us five more states are on the way.
We've looked into a RedGate method, but its more coding and troubleshooting than its worth.
So...any ideas how to update the SCHEMA from one to many databases?

I work for Redgate, so I'd love to promote it even more, however, let's ignore it for the moment.
If you want to automate deployments to lots of servers at once, I'd suggest you look to tooling like Azure DevOps Pipelines or AWS DeveloperTools, or even a 3rd party product like Octopus or Jenkins. The idea is simple, use any tool you like, right up to just your keyboard, to create the artifacts needed for deployment (your T-SQL scripts for SQL Server). Then, the agents in one of these flow control tools does the heavy lifting of ensuring that script gets deployed to multiple locations. Because you can configure these agents with independent security, you don't have to have the same levels of security yourself that you'd need to control stuff through SSMS or the Central Management Server. Further, this method allows for very easy parallel execution. The only way you can do that yourself is through some pretty extensive PowerShell (or Python) work.
As much as I'd like to promote Redgate as part of this solution, it's actually not necessary (it's just better). You can generate the necessary artifacts any way you want. The important point is being able to control exactly how they get deployed, dealing with tracking the successful and failed deployments, varying levels of necessary security, all this stuff. That's exactly what tools like those I mention before are intended to do.
Also, yeah, this is a ton of work. Automating deployments is absolutely the way to go. However, it's not without labor. Instead of spending your time doing manual processes, prone to error, repetitive, boring and slow, you spend time, and effort, automating stuff. It's not so much that work gets eliminated, rather it gets reoriented. Then, you get all the benefits of that automation. However, you do have to maintain it, grow it, expand it, and deal with issues within it. All work.

There is a function in SQL Management Studio that works. In SMS use CTRL-ALT-G. This brings up 'Registered Servers'. Under Local Groups you can create groups. Say one for testing and one for live. You then right-click on the local group you created and choose "New Server Registration". Under General tab you give it a name and then in Connection Properties tab, you select just one database. Keeping adding "New Server Registrations" for each database you want in the group. When done, just right click on your Group and choose New Query. Anything you put in there will run on ALL the databases in the group. So, if all our databases are identical, and you need to make an update, use Redgate to do a Compare. Choose 'Create a Deployment Script' instead of 'Deploy Using SQL Compare' and copy the SQL. Right-click on the group and say "new query" paste and execute.

I'm assuming this is SQL Server since you specified "RedGate SQL Compare" and not "MySQL Compare". If it's not SQL Server, ignore this.
Without having to adopt a new toolset (or even pay RedGate for something) and since the database (not the data) is identical, you could set up a Central Management Server (Microsoft documentation on that here), register each individual SQL Server instance, build your deploy script (you can still use SQL Compare for this), and then use the CMS to simultaneously push the schema changes as you need them to all of the instances or to defined groups as you like.
This would assume you're using windows authentication for all the servers and that whoever does the deployments would have the same access across all of the servers, but it's a pretty decent solution for multi-server administration of this type in general and it's a solid feature that's been around for while (2008).
